Output 1502031a29878324da8390ff49e61276e878cf621ee20955aded181b7977194b:5

value
697
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bdf650a617e87a4cba39a26a041fc06c7d16cb80b6c391aeae11d98020221e8c
address
tb1phhm9pfshapayew3e5f4qg87qd373djuqkmpert4wz8vcqgpzr6xq6yfdmr
transaction
1502031a29878324da8390ff49e61276e878cf621ee20955aded181b7977194b